Output 65337f08ac3b4d3f91716631205594d51af1e26056e3c621c0e3a2a127b39eaf:66

value
703628
script pubkey
OP_0 OP_PUSHBYTES_20 091a3ecefcb97040b9b23974dedca1f191555e17
address
bc1qpydranhuh9cypwdj896dah9p7xg42hshjs9vge
transaction
65337f08ac3b4d3f91716631205594d51af1e26056e3c621c0e3a2a127b39eaf
confirmations
170042
spent
true